My wife has a 1999 Jeep Grand Cherokee Larado ( Yes I realize the first problem LOL ) anyway we seem to be having issues with the transmission. It does not seem to want to shift into 2nd gear (Auto) and for a time we could turn jeep off let sit and restart and it would correct. Now this no longer works.

I can high ref and push it to 33 mph and will shift into 3rd and be fine from there.

I am gonna take it to AAAMCO and have them test it but figured it try here as well .
 
How does it downshift? Does it skip 2nd or can you slow to a roll and get it into 2nd? Can you manually shift 1-2-3? No codes?

It sounds like it could be a sticking ball in the valve body. Check some Jeep forums and see if anyone there is having the same problem and what they're doing.
 
I will skip 2nd... I tried to go from first gear to 2nd and it will act like nothing happens
 
You can take it to a shop and have them plug in and try to manually shift to 2nd using a diagnostic tool. If nothing happens it will probably be your 2nd gear solenoid which would need to be replaced. If it clicks over and says it's engaged then it is most likely a stuck ball or clogged tube in your valve body. May be able to fix this with a trans flush, not just draining and refilling but running a full flush with a trans flush machine. This runs fluid through valve body, clutches and torque converter.

On older GM's (like early '90's and earlier) we used to avoid messing with the valve body at all for problems like this. You could have a perfectly running / shifting 25 year old truck, then you flush the trans and now you don't have 2 gears because you moved some dirt into the valve body; PITA!
